Description
LinkSwitch-LP switcher ICs cost effectively replace all
unregulatedisolatedlineartransformerbased(50/60Hz)power
supplies up to 3 W output power. For worldwide operation, a
singleuniversalinputdesignreplacesmultiple lineartransformer
baseddesigns.Theself-biasedcircuitachievesanextremelylow
no-load consumption of under 150 mW. The internal oscillator
frequencyisjitteredtosignificantlyreducebothquasi-peakand
average EMI, minimizing filter cost.
